C l i m a t e C o n t r o l C o m m a n d s(Accepted on most screens)
• Air conditioner on/off
• Rear defrost on/off
• Climate control recirculate/ fresh air
• Fan speed up/down
• Temperature # degrees (# = 57–87)
• Temperature max hot/cold

Playing BluetoothAudio
BLUETOOTH®AUDIO
Play stored or streaming audio from your compatible phone through your vehicle’s audio
system. Visit handsfreelink.honda.com to check if this feature is available on your phone.
\f. Make sure your phone is on and
paired to Bluetooth®HandsFreeLink®
(see page \b1).
3. Press “play” on your phone; sound is
redirected to the audio system. Make
sure the volume on your phone is
properly adjusted.
4. Press(9) (:) or (+) (\b)to change
tracks.
2. Press CD/AUX until Bluetooth Audio
mode appears.
Notes:
• You may need to enable additional Bluetooth settings on your phone for
playback.
• The play/pause function and remote audio controls may not be supported on all phones.
• Only operate your phone when your vehicle is stopped.

R E A R V I E W C A M E R A
How It Works
• When you shift into Reverse (R), a real\btime image of the area behind your vehicle is shown in the
navigation display.
• The rearview display turns off when you shift out of Reverse.
For added convenience, the area behind your vehicle is displayed to help you navigate
while backing up.
Parking Guide Lines
• Yellow parking guide lines also appear to helpyou judge distance. They can be turned on or
off.
• Press and hold CANCEL until the guide
lines turn on or off. They remain off until you
turn them on again.
